Output 308c6930c3a1c10a39de05d43b2dc3ec0e63741b97ca7891aad7baf60115e125:0

value
5100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dd38cf3e244252ed55db5df07ee0ee55677161b OP_EQUAL
address
32x88q8doZUbatzA3BABV1pD73kg52TRxf
transaction
308c6930c3a1c10a39de05d43b2dc3ec0e63741b97ca7891aad7baf60115e125